Just drove home, and suddenly the engine management light starts flashing.
The engine is making a very odd noise. Almost rumbling.
Anybody had this?
vwturbo
16-12-2010, 07:11 PM
need a fault code read mate,and dont drive car while its flashing,what car and year is it

Coil pack old boy, too much Glu wein mit Amereto, sorry! The coil packs(s) provide the spark that makes the bang and if it/one shuts down it causes a misfire, which feels awful.
